FA10_CS231_MIDTERM2_solutions

NetID: ___________ 2 Question 1: Multiple Choice & Short Answer (21 points) A. Assume the integers below are 1’s complement integers. Find the 1’s complement of each number and give the decimal values of the original number. And also give the decimal values of the complement. 1’s Complement Integer Decimal value Complement Decimal value a) 00000000 0 11111111 -0 b) 11111110 -1 00000001 1 c) 00110011 51 11001100 -51 d) 10000000 -127 01111111 127 B. Given the following AB latch and a 1 ns gate delay, fill in the timing diagram below. Initial values are Q = 0 , P = 1 and the latch inputs A = 1 and B = 0 . C. True / False Any flip-flop can be implemented using any other flip-flop and some additional gates. (Circle the correct answer.)
CS 231 Fall 2010 – Midterm 2 3 NetID: ____________ D. Assume that we have a state diagram with 44 states, 7 inputs and 3 outputs. What is the

